Most Welsh Corgis have shoulder heights between 25 and 30centimeters. The following compound inequality relates the estimatedshoulder height (in centimeters) of a dog to the internal dimension of theskull D (in cubic centimeters):25 ≤ 1.05D-32.7 ≤ 30Which compound inequality represents the range for the skull size ofWelsh Corgis? Answer choices are rounded to the nearest tenth.a.) 56.51 ≤D ≤ 59.71b.) 56.51 ≤ D ≤ 61.27c.) 54.95 ≤ D≤ 59.71d.) 54.95 ≤ D≤ 61.27

Explanation:

Consider the following inequality:

[tex]25\leq1.05D\text{ - 32.7 }\leq30[/tex]

solving for 1.05D, we get:

[tex]25\text{ +32.7}\leq1.05D\text{ }\leq30+32.7[/tex]

this is equivalent to:

[tex]57.7\leq1.05D\text{ }\leq62.7[/tex]

Now, solving for D, we get:

[tex]\frac{57.7}{1.05}\leq D\text{ }\leq\frac{62.7}{1.05}[/tex]

this is equivalent to:

[tex]54.95\leq D\text{ }\leq59.71[/tex]

we can conclude that the correct answer is:

Answer:

[tex]54.95\leq D\text{ }\leq59.71[/tex]
